How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Beverly Center?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Beverly Center Studio Apartments | $1,919 | $1,521 | $4,500 |
| Beverly Center 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,938 | $1,495 | $8,800 |
| Beverly Center 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,777 | $2,300 | $10,000+ |
| Beverly Center 3 Bedroom Apartments | $9,742 | $3,250 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Beverly Center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Beverly Center?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Beverly Center is at Wilshire Regency listed at $1,737.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Beverly Center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Beverly Center is $4,027.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Beverly Center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Beverly Center is a 4,000 square feet unit starting from $7,495 at 8500 Burton.
What is the average size for Beverly Center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Beverly Center is currently at 948 sq ft.
